Output 32e6317c4ec442c79a95b7536e8ed6f7748084cb1c31fe0be74e233e64cdb836:57

value
19539880
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 809c617ef6d923bfe58f03d311bddf7902cb1fabccb2d0a0d0101df952f44b95
address
tb1pszwxzlhkmy3mlev0q0f3r0wl0ypvk8atejedpgxszqwlj5h5fw2susk2z3
transaction
32e6317c4ec442c79a95b7536e8ed6f7748084cb1c31fe0be74e233e64cdb836
spent
true